You don't need the stock one. All he would have to do is remove the SPLASH1 and SPLASH2 from the ROM image. It should only flash the OS like most chefs have it set up on their roms. Once he removes the splash screens from the image, you would just need to flash to the stock rom (Sprint in my case) to get the default splash screen. Sprint's stock rom also flashes the radio along with the splash screens and the OS.

I noticed this because I flash via SD card and the bootloader. Whenever I flash to a rom posted on PPCG, it usually only shows the OS in the RHODIMG.nbh. In the Sprint rom, it would show that it was flashing the bootloader, spash1, splash2, radio, and OS. In vin's roms, it would show that it was flashing the splash1, splash2, and OS. So, he would simply need to have the OS in the ROM image and leave off the splash screen. I hope this clears things up.
